创建一个仅指向URL的移动应用

时间:2013-06-12 07:07:43

标签: android iphone ios

这可能听起来不容易,但不幸的是我找不到任何教程。我正在尝试制作一个简单的移动应用程序(iOS和Android),如果您点击该图标,它会在移动浏览器中打开一个URL。

有一种简单的方法可以做到这一点,只需在移动浏览器中点击打开的URL时安装图标和图标。

PS。我知道书签选项,但我想把它作为一个应用程序。

谢谢。

2 个答案:

答案 0 :(得分:3)

这是你为android

做的
Intent browserIntent = new Intent(Intent.ACTION_VIEW, Uri.parse("http://www.google.com"));
context.startActivity(browserIntent);

这就是iOS的用法

[[UIApplication sharedApplication] openURL:[NSURL URLWithString:@"http://www.google.com"]];

答案 1 :(得分:1)

我不确定这一点,但我猜以下情况会奏效。您仍然可以在后台运行您的应用,因为这就是Android生命周期的工作方式。

所以,我会继续创建一个带有“空白”活动的默认应用程序。完成后,您需要做的就是确保在创建应用程序时启动浏览器意图。我没有测试过这段代码,但我确信它会起作用(几乎没有调试):

您需要指定要浏览的网址:

Uri urlToBrowse = Uri.parse("YOUR_URL_GOES_HERE");

然后您需要为浏览器创建一个意图:

Intent browser = new Intent(Intent.ACTION_VIEW, urlToBrowse);

最后,您需要开始新的活动:

startActivity(browser);

除此之外,你将不得不玩它。更多的信息会很精彩,但至少应该让你开始。